The amount of this gelling agent present in a typical industrial bundle varies relying on the model, the sort (powdered, liquid, low-sugar), and the meant use. Generally, powdered pectin is bought in bins containing 1.75 ounces (49 grams) which is adequate for a number of batches of jam or jelly, whereas liquid pectin usually is available in bottles or pouches of comparable or barely smaller volumes. Specialised varieties, akin to low-sugar or NH pectin, may be out there in numerous portions tailor-made to particular recipes.
Realizing the quantity of pectin out there is essential for reaching the specified texture in jams, jellies, and different fruit preserves. Appropriate measurement ensures correct gelling, stopping runny preserves or overly agency textures. Traditionally, fruit preserves relied on the pure pectin content material of the fruit. Nevertheless, commercially produced pectin affords consistency and permits for larger management over the ultimate product, increasing the vary of fruits that may be efficiently preserved.

-
Fruit Kind and Acidity
Fruits naturally range in pectin content material and acidity. Low-pectin fruits, akin to strawberries or blueberries, require supplemental pectin to attain a correct gel. Excessive-pectin fruits, like apples or citrus fruits, might require much less added pectin or none in any respect. Moreover, acidity performs a vital function in pectin activation. Recipes utilizing low-acid fruits may require extra acid, akin to lemon juice, to make sure efficient gelling. Consequently, a recipe for strawberry jam will necessitate extra added pectin from a field than a recipe for apple jelly, given their differing pure pectin content material.

Suggestions for Efficient Pectin Utilization
Efficient pectin utilization hinges on understanding the connection between the amount current in industrial packaging and its utility in recipes. The next ideas present sensible steerage for reaching optimum gelling outcomes and maximizing the utility of this important ingredient.
Tip 1: Seek the advice of Product Labels: At all times study product labels for specifics concerning pectin sort, focus (grade USA SAG or equal), and internet weight. This data is essential for correct recipe changes and predictable gelling outcomes. Variations exist throughout manufacturers and pectin varieties, necessitating cautious consideration to label particulars.
Tip 2: Match Pectin Kind to Recipe: Choose the suitable pectin sort based mostly on the recipe’s necessities. Excessive-methoxyl pectin fits conventional high-sugar jams and jellies. Low-methoxyl pectin is good for low-sugar or sugar-free preparations. Utilizing the proper pectin sort is prime for profitable gelling.
Tip 3: Correct Measurement is Essential: Exact pectin measurement ensures constant outcomes. Use correct measuring spoons or scales designed for small portions. Even slight variations can considerably affect gelling. Deal with pectin measurement with the identical precision as different key components.
Tip 4: Modify for Fruit Traits: Contemplate the pure pectin and acid content material of the fruit. Low-pectin fruits necessitate extra pectin. Low-acid fruits may require added acid (lemon juice) for efficient pectin activation. Fruit traits immediately affect the quantity of supplemental pectin wanted.
Tip 5: Management Sugar Content material: Sugar content material considerably impacts pectin’s gelling properties. Modify pectin amount based mostly on the recipe’s sugar focus. Low-sugar recipes usually require specialised pectins and cautious adjustment to attain desired gelling outcomes.
Tip 6: Scale Recipes Fastidiously: When rising or lowering recipe portions, alter the quantity of pectin proportionally. Scaling a recipe with out adjusting pectin can result in both weak or overly agency gels. Sustaining the proper pectin-to-fruit ratio is essential throughout completely different batch sizes.
Tip 7: Retailer Pectin Correctly: Retailer pectin in a cool, dry setting away from moisture and direct daylight. Correct storage maintains pectin’s efficacy and prevents degradation, making certain constant efficiency over time.
